Marius Nicoli

Worked on the oxygenxml/userguide repository over four months, delivering five targeted documentation features focused on accessibility, security, and user experience. Leveraged DITA and XML to update and streamline technical documentation, removing deprecated options, clarifying security guidance, and improving navigation instructions for both Windows and macOS users. Consolidated accessibility documentation across multiple UI components, introduced and refined WA exceptions, and ensured compliance with WCAG/ARIA standards. Emphasized clear, concise technical writing and Git-based collaboration to reduce user confusion, support onboarding, and lower support overhead. No bugs were fixed, with all efforts directed toward enhancing documentation quality and aligning content with evolving product requirements.
